For face grooving, use cutting conditions closer to the lower limit of the recommended cutting conditions to ensure that chips are long.In cut-off applications, reduce the feed rate to around 30% to 50% near the centre of the workpiece.As there is less space for chip evacuation when machining internal diameters (particularly small bore diameters), ML/GL/GF Type chipbreakers are recommended.Modifications to inserts and holders are required to perform machining such as radius grooving when using the RG type chipbreaker with the GNDF type holder for facing.

If the prepared hole diameter is small, use an ML type or GL type low-feed chipbreaker, both of which reduce chip curl diameter, to ensure adequate chip evacuation.
Considering the rigidity of the holder, we recommend machining from the outside to the inside.

Precautions for SEC-Grooving Tool Holders GND Type
Insert Mounting Precautions(1) Remove any dust, etc. from the insert seat, bolt, and bolt hole before attaching the insert.
(2) If there are scratches or burrs on the insert seat, scrape them away.
(3) Mount the insert by sliding it parallel to the seat.
(4) Clamp the insert with the opposite side (holder side) of the cutting edge secured on the constraining surface.
(5) Tighten the insert with the recommended tightening torque. If the insert is tightened with excessive torque, it may be damaged, leading to injury.
(6) When exchanging the insert, adjust the cutting edge offset value.
Precautions when Mounting Holders(1) Remove any dust and oil from the toolpost before setting the holder.(2) If there are scratches or burrs on the toolpost, scrape them away.(3) Place the holder so that the insert is perpendicular to the workpiece. Failure to do so may bend the machined surface or cause chattering.(4) The overhang of the holder should be as short as possible.(5) When grooving or traverse cutting, adjust the centre height of the cutting edge to as close to ±0mm as possible. (Within ±0.1mm is recommended.)
Incorrect centre height adjustment may cause chattering. In cut-off applications, adjust the center height of the cutting edge to a value from 0 to +0.2mm.A lower centre height will result in a larger pip at the center.
(6) Set the oil supply nozzle so that coolant can be supplied from the top of the upper clamp unit.
